In the dynamic realm of entertainment dominated by streaming platforms, Yami Gautam emerges as a symbol of versatility and commitment. Her latest movie, Article 370, not only garnered critical praise but also deeply connected with viewers, cementing her status as one of India's most accomplished talents.

In a recent interview, Yami Gautam offered her viewpoint on the ongoing debate between OTT platforms and traditional cinema. Unlike certain actors who favour one medium over the other, Gautam has consistently focused on roles rather than platforms. She emphasised, "I never chose any of my films thinking this is great for OTT or for theatrical. I chose them for what they were and the roles I wanted to portray." Her commitment to storytelling transcends the platform, whether it's the grandeur of the big screen or the intimacy of streaming services.

While OTT platforms offer convenience and accessibility, Gautam remains steadfast in her love for the cinematic experience. "Watching myself on the big screen will always be my first love," she confessed.
